R child as a dependent, he or she is treated as your qualifying person if: The child was under age 13 or was not physically or mentally able to care for himself or herself, and You were the child's custodial parent. The custodial parent is the parent with whom the child lived for the greater number of nights in 2015. If the child was with each parent for an equal number of nights, the custodial parent is the parent with the higher adjusted gross income. For details and an exception for a parent.

The provider on form 2441 refers to the individual or organization that provided your child care services, such as a daycare facility or a babysitter. To complete IRS Instruction 2441 accurately, ensure you have the provider's name, address, and Social Security number or Employer Identification Number. Knowing this information helps validate your claim for the Child and Dependent Care Credit.

IRS Form 2441 is used to claim the Child and Dependent Care Credit. This form allows taxpayers to benefit from costs incurred while caring for children or dependents so they can work or look for work. By filing this form, you can potentially reduce your tax liability significantly.

To remove Form 2441 from your tax return, you can amend your return using Form 1040-X. This process allows you to adjust your tax filings, including any forms such as IRS Instruction 2441. It’s essential to verify that the changes you make are accurate to avoid potential issues with the IRS.

A low child care tax credit can often result from low qualifying expenses or a higher income level affecting the percentage of expenses eligible for credit. IRS Instruction 2441 clearly states these factors. Reviewing your reported expenses and income can clarify why your credit appears lower than expected.
